Partners in Care is a people made about love starts the sweet face of Della Jackson in our Partners in Care video. Everyone who sees that video and has experienced the community of Partners in Care knows exactly what she is talking about. Della has been able to stay in her home because of the loving care and support of Partners in Care volunteers. It is her story, and the stories of every Partners in Care member, that make our program come alive to those who haven't experienced it first hand.
We are publishing the stories of how Partners in Care has touched different members' lives in this blog. Additionally, the stories will be published in hard copy form, and we are hoping eventually have a book of Partners in Care lore.
